Background technology
Along with China's industrial expansion, at field of industrial production, need to provide detection hands rapidly and efficiently to industrial products
Section, the field such as particularly section bar productions, panel beating, by the profile of these products is measured, measure the profile of acquisition
Data can be used for the figure etc. calculating the size of profile further, contour shape is constituted, as measured the vertical truncation surface of section bar
Or the face profile etc. of sheet metal component, can complete relevant size, the isoparametric detection in position, such that it is able to what judgement was produced
Whether section bar or sheet metal component meet design requirement, and meanwhile, whether the truncation surface measuring section bar exists bigger error, is also to judge
Whether extruding grinding tool weares and teares, and the no normal important evidence of feeding machine parameters, at present, most detection device uses
Common camera collection photo, the definition of imaging is difficult to ensure that.

Operation principle;When detecting, when measured object is transported on workbench 11, the sensing that workbench 11 is installed
Unit 10 transmits a signal to circuit controller 7, and circuit controller 7 controls CCD 2 and annular LED light source by transfer wire 5
4 so that it is be operated, CCD 2 the picture signal that rises of talent be converted to the signal of telecommunication and send image collection unit 19, image collection to
Unit 19 communicates information to main frame 9, and the size that information dress is changed to picture and design is contrasted by main frame 9 with picture, and can
Observed by display 8, and record data.
